ในโครงการเรามักจะต้องได้รับเส้นทางที่แน่นอนไปยังโครงการซึ่งอำนวยความสะดวกในการอัปโหลดและดาวน์โหลดไฟล์ JS ให้วิธีการของเราแม้ว่าจะจำเป็นต้องอ้อม รหัสมีดังนี้:
ฟังก์ชั่น getRealPath () {// รับ URL ปัจจุบันเช่น: http: // localhost: 8083/myproj/view/my.jsp var curwwwwpath = window.document.location.href; // รับไดเรกทอรีหลังจากที่อยู่โฮสต์เช่น: myproj/view/my.jsp var pathname = window.document.location.pathName; var pos = curwwwpath.indexof (ชื่อพา ธ ); // รับที่อยู่โฮสต์เช่น: http: // localhost: 8083 var localhostpaht = curwwwpath.substring (0, pos); // รับชื่อโครงการด้วย "/" เช่น:/myproj var projectName = pathName.substring (0, pathname.substr (1) .indexof ('/')+1); // รับ http: // localhost: 8083/myproj var realpath = localhostpaht+projectName; การแจ้งเตือน (RealPath); -